The Zodiac Signs
There are twelve signs of the zodiac, namely, aries, taurus, gemini, cancer, leo,
virgo, libra, scorpio, sagittarius, capricorn, aquarius, and pisces—also known as sun signs.
These twelve zodiac signs represent conditions or fields of operation, and have no
power in themselves. The signs are thought of as areas of action, and the planets are the action. Also,
no one sign is better or worse, nor more or less evolved than another.
They are all different and unique.
The individual signs achieve their prominence in an individual astrology chart
because of the planets and the lights (the sun and moon) which lie within them. The attributes held by each sign are due to its rulership.
Each sign is ruled by a planet , and some signs have a second or co-ruler. The co-ruler has a definite
influence on the particular sign, but not as strong as that of the ruler. Each sign additionally has characteristics derived from its element,
its quality and its polarity.
The Four Elements in Astrology
Fire, earth, water and air are the four astrological elements, and three signs are associated with each element giving
rise to the term triplicities.
-
The three fire signs are: aries, leo and sagittarius.
-
The three earth signs are: taurus, virgo and capricorn.
-
The three water signs are: cancer, scorpio and pisces.
-
The three air signs are gemini, libra and aquarius.
